The Connection Between Eating and Blood Pressure

Blood pressure readings can fluctuate based on various factors, including physical activity, stress levels, and dietary intake. Understanding how food affects blood pressure is crucial for managing overall health. When food enters the digestive system, the body diverts blood flow to the stomach and intestines to aid digestion. This process can lead to temporary changes in blood pressure. Therefore, timing is essential when it comes to measuring blood pressure after eating.

Food intake stimulates a series of physiological responses. For instance, after a meal, especially a heavy one, the body experiences an increase in blood flow to facilitate digestion. As a result, some individuals may notice their blood pressure readings change significantly post-meal. This change can be particularly evident in those with existing hypertension or other cardiovascular conditions.

Why Timing Matters

Taking blood pressure immediately after eating may yield inaccurate results due to the body’s ongoing digestive processes. Blood vessels expand and contract as they respond to the increased demand for blood flow in the digestive tract. This response can artificially elevate or lower blood pressure readings.

Studies indicate that waiting at least 30 minutes post-meal before measuring blood pressure can provide a more stable and accurate reading. This waiting period allows the body to stabilize its physiological responses after digestion has commenced. It’s essential for anyone monitoring their blood pressure regularly—especially those on medication—to adhere to this timing guideline.

Understanding Blood Pressure Readings

Blood pressure is expressed as two numbers: systolic (the top number) and diastolic (the bottom number). Systolic measures the pressure in your arteries when your heart beats, while diastolic measures this pressure when your heart rests between beats. Normal readings typically fall below 120/80 mmHg.

After eating, it’s common for systolic readings to increase slightly due to heightened activity within the digestive system. Conversely, diastolic readings may stabilize or decrease as the body works to manage increased blood flow efficiently.

Best Practices for Measuring Blood Pressure

To ensure accurate measurements of blood pressure, following specific guidelines is beneficial:

1. Wait After Eating: As mentioned earlier, allowing at least 30 minutes post-meal helps stabilize readings.
2. Stay Hydrated: Dehydration can affect blood volume and consequently alter readings.
3. Rest Before Measurement: Taking a few moments to relax before measuring can help lower stress-induced fluctuations.
4. Consistent Timing: Measuring at the same time each day provides more reliable data over time.

Following these practices can significantly enhance the reliability of home monitoring devices and improve health outcomes.

The Role of Diet in Blood Pressure Management

Diet plays an integral role in managing overall health and specifically impacts blood pressure levels. Certain foods can either contribute positively or negatively to hypertension management.

A diet rich in fruits, vegetables, whole grains, lean proteins, and healthy fats supports healthy blood pressure levels. Foods high in potassium—like bananas and spinach—help balance sodium levels in the body, which is vital for maintaining optimal cardiovascular health.

Conversely, high-sodium foods should be limited as they often lead to increased water retention and elevated blood pressures. Processed foods are typically high in sodium; thus, reading labels while grocery shopping becomes crucial for anyone seeking better control over their numbers.

The DASH Diet Approach

The Dietary Approaches to Stop Hypertension (DASH) diet emphasizes foods that promote heart health:

  • Fruits & Vegetables: Aim for at least five servings daily.
  • Whole Grains: Incorporate whole-grain bread, pasta, and cereals.
  • Lean Proteins: Focus on fish, poultry, beans, nuts, and seeds.
  • Low-Fat Dairy: Include low-fat milk or yogurt options.
  • Healthy Fats: Use olive oil or avocado instead of butter or margarine.

This dietary approach not only aids in managing hypertension but also promotes overall wellness through balanced nutrition.

The Impact of Lifestyle Factors on Blood Pressure Measurements After Eating

Lifestyle choices significantly impact both immediate and long-term health outcomes related to hypertension management. Factors such as physical activity levels, stress management techniques, sleep quality, and smoking cessation all play crucial roles in regulating blood pressure effectively.

Regular exercise is one of the most effective ways to maintain healthy levels consistently over time. Engaging in aerobic activities like brisk walking or cycling helps strengthen the heart while improving circulation efficiency—key components of maintaining a healthy cardiovascular system.

Stress management techniques such as mindfulness meditation or yoga can also aid in controlling immediate fluctuations associated with daily life stressors that may arise during work or personal situations.

Sleep quality shouldn’t be overlooked either; poor sleep patterns have been linked with elevated cortisol levels which directly affect both systolic and diastolic pressures over time if left unaddressed.
